3/4 Inch Irrigation Venturi Fertilizer Injector Device Filter Tube Kit
What is a Venturi fertilizer injector? A venturi is a device that creates a vacuum when fluid flows through it. The fluid that creates the vacuum is known as the prime mover. The prime mover for irrigation injectors is the irrigation water itself. The vacuum created by the venturi draws the fertilizer or chemical into the prime mover.
How does a Venturi work? Our Venturis are water-powered, meaning they are driven by the pressure of the main irrigation pipeline. The energy required to operate these devices reduces the irrigation water pressure in the water line.
Applications: Fertilizer and chemical injection through drip irrigation and sprinkler systems
Features: Made of engineering plastic. Excellent chemical resistance to most chemicals. Highly efficient and compact differential pressure injection device. Economical and low-cost option. Available with a 3/4" BSP inlet/outlet connection. Includes a fertilizer injector, water tube, flow regulator, and filter.
Specifications: Inlet/Outlet Thread: 3/4" Material: POM Size: 139 * 72 * 33mm Tube Length: Approx. 2.26m Flow Range: 0.65-2.42 m³/h Working Pressure: 0.7-9.5 bar Self-Priming Capacity: 9-92 L/h
